Lines Matching refs:tn
178 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_bearer_find() local
183 b_ptr = rtnl_dereference(tn->bearer_list[i]); in tipc_bearer_find()
192 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_bearer_add_dest() local
196 b_ptr = rcu_dereference_rtnl(tn->bearer_list[bearer_id]); in tipc_bearer_add_dest()
206 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_bearer_remove_dest() local
210 b_ptr = rcu_dereference_rtnl(tn->bearer_list[bearer_id]); in tipc_bearer_remove_dest()
225 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_enable_bearer() local
235 if (!tn->own_addr) { in tipc_enable_bearer()
245 (disc_domain != tn->own_addr)) { in tipc_enable_bearer()
246 if (tipc_in_scope(disc_domain, tn->own_addr)) { in tipc_enable_bearer()
247 disc_domain = tn->own_addr & TIPC_CLUSTER_MASK; in tipc_enable_bearer()
277 b_ptr = rtnl_dereference(tn->bearer_list[i]); in tipc_enable_bearer()
333 rcu_assign_pointer(tn->bearer_list[bearer_id], b_ptr); in tipc_enable_bearer()
360 struct tipc_net *tn = net_generic(net, tipc_net_id); in bearer_disable() local
371 if (b_ptr == rtnl_dereference(tn->bearer_list[i])) { in bearer_disable()
372 RCU_INIT_POINTER(tn->bearer_list[i], NULL); in bearer_disable()
465 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_bearer_send() local
469 b_ptr = rcu_dereference_rtnl(tn->bearer_list[bearer_id]); in tipc_bearer_send()
579 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_bearer_stop() local
584 b_ptr = rtnl_dereference(tn->bearer_list[i]); in tipc_bearer_stop()
587 tn->bearer_list[i] = NULL; in tipc_bearer_stop()
645 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_nl_bearer_dump() local
656 bearer = rtnl_dereference(tn->bearer_list[i]); in tipc_nl_bearer_dump()
762 struct tipc_net *tn = net_generic(net, tipc_net_id); in tipc_nl_bearer_enable() local
767 domain = tn->own_addr & TIPC_CLUSTER_MASK; in tipc_nl_bearer_enable()